Specula

Privacy Policy

Last updated: May 2026


Overview

Specula is a local macOS application. It does not transmit, upload, or share any audio data, file content, or analysis results. All processing happens on-device. There is no telemetry and no analytics.

Audio file access

Specula opens audio files you select via the standard macOS file picker (or drag-and-drop). The entire file is loaded into RAM for analysis and discarded when the app is closed or another file is loaded. Audio is never written elsewhere on disk except when you explicitly export - for example, saving an edited file, exporting a diff WAV, or generating a PDF/JSON report - and even then it goes only to the location you choose.

Speech-detection model

Specula's speech detection runs entirely on your Mac, using the open-source Silero VAD model via the FluidAudio library. No audio, and no information about your files, is ever sent anywhere.

Preferences and settings

Your settings - Layout defaults, Spectrogram colormap and dB range, FFT window, Report toggles - are stored locally on your Mac (in standard macOS preferences) and are never transmitted.

License activation and validation

When you activate a license, or when Specula validates it on launch, the app contacts Lemon Squeezy's licensing API at api.lemonsqueezy.com. The only data sent is your license key and a per-device instance ID generated for the activation. No audio, no file contents, and no personal data are transmitted. Your audio never leaves your Mac. During the trial, before any license is entered, the app makes no such calls.

Auto-update checks

Specula uses Sparkle for automatic updates. Sparkle periodically fetches the appcast feed at https://headroomstudio.dev/specula/appcast.xml to check for new versions. This request carries only the standard details of an HTTPS request; no system profile data is sent. Update compatibility is worked out on your Mac, from the minimum system version listed in the appcast. You can disable automatic checks in the app's menu.

Purchases

When you purchase Specula, payment is processed by an external payment provider. That provider's privacy policy applies to the transaction. Headroom does not receive or store your payment details.

Contact

If you have any questions about this privacy policy, you can reach us at hello@headroomstudio.dev.